How to File for a Personal Protection Order (PPO) in Singapore
If you or a loved one is facing family violence, seeking legal protection is not just an option — it may be necessary for your safety and peace of mind. A Personal Protection Order (PPO) is a court order in Singapore designed to protect individuals from family violence . It can prevent an abuser from threatening, harassing, or harming you physically or emotionally. How to Apply for Deputyship in Singapore
If a loved one has lost mental capacity due to illness or injury and did not make a Lasting Power of Attorney (LPA), you may have realised that you cannot legally make decisions for them. This includes: managing their bank accounts paying bills making medical or care decisions In these situations, you will usually need to apply to Court to be appointed as a deputy. What Is Deputyship? How Divorce Affects Your Will in Singapore
Divorce is already a major life transition. But many people overlook a crucial question afterward: What happens to your will after a divorce in Singapore? If you don’t update your will, your ex-spouse could still inherit your assets, even if that’s not your intention.
